Synopsis

This book examines the impact of immigrant groups on the economy in the Netherlands. Based on comprehensive data obtained through research conducted at Erasmus University, the author explores the relationship between international trade and migration. The book focuses on the participation of immigrants in the national labor market, income distribution, economy (both in terms of companies and self-employed entrepreneurs), and foreign trade in the Netherlands. The author analyzes different immigrant groups in comparison to each other and the native population. The significant immigrant population in the Netherlands allows for this study to be conducted. The book will be an important resource for economists, political scientists, sociologists, and policymakers. Additionally, immigrants and non-governmental organizations interested in understanding the socio-economic differences among immigrant groups and their relationships with the native population will also find it relevant.
